Hip Arthroscopy for Femoroacetabular Impingement (FAI)

by Amir A. Jamali. MD | 2028 years ago

Hip arthroscopy is an effective treatment for femoroacetabular impingement including repair of the labrum and recontouring of the femoral neck.
